The annual Christmas season has passed. Decorations have been put away or will be put away soon. The sweater that didn't fit needs to be exchanged and the extra pounds from the feasting are still "hanging" around. The New Year's resolution may or may not deal with them. Workers have returned to work and students will be returning to the classroom any day now. That is to say, the expectations of the season have given way to the normal cycle of times and seasons and activities. At this time of year, one may be tempted to think that the message of the fulfillment of the promise of a Savior, while relevant, ought not to be our focus. But in the fourth installment of this series, you will be challenged to consider the truth that part of the long awaited expectation of a coming Savior is yet current and future.
